Seoul City invests in Firetide’s wireless mesh network

Mar 4, 2008 12:30 PM, - MRT

Seoul City, South Korea, officials deployed a Firetide’s wireless mesh and access network to support public safety video surveillance, among other applications. The deployment included 22 HotPort mesh nodes and 11 HotPoint access points that connect video surveillance cameras to a central command-and-control location, according to the company.
